## Changelog — Formulate 5.1: sandbox defaults changed

User-supplied formulas in Tallyden sheets now execute inside a hardened sandbox by default, rather than opt-in. This means customer formulas can no longer read other tenants' cells, call network functions, or exceed the new evaluation time limit. Support should expect tickets about formulas that previously worked by relying on unsafe calls; these now return a sandbox error. When triaging, compare the customer's workspace against the new shipped defaults, which are the following.

deployment values, kawip-kafog:
belath:
  pin: 3709
  tenant: ulaox
  seal: seal_25075386
  metrics_host: metrics.belath.halixhq.test
  standby_team: gormir
  escalation: wenys-fenwyn
  nonce: 26e5f7

## Approvals: Container Image Slimming

All changes to the Quillbase image-slimming pipeline require reviewer approval before merge. Reviewers should verify that the multi-stage build strips debug symbols, removes package manager caches, and keeps the final image under the 180 MB budget. Pay particular attention to layers that copy vendored assets, as these historically reintroduced bloat. Exceptions need written justification in the PR description. Final approval authority rests with the engineer named below.

signatory, yahog-badug: Quenix Ulaael

## Ticket: Connection failures during cron migration to Flowspinner

While porting the nightly billing crons from the legacy scheduler into Flowspinner, three jobs fail intermittently with pool-exhaustion errors. The worker image opens a fresh connection per task instead of reusing the shared pool — see `runner/db.go` in the diff. Reviewers should confirm the pooling fix before merge. For reproducing locally, the staging database is reachable via the connection string below.

database URL for bahop-yagep: mssql://sildor_svc:35ha7jz@db-fb6d.nelvrodyn.example:5432/casath

Ticket SHRD-104: Hey, quick blocker for the release — the Tillman vault holding the shard-map credentials for the Ombra user-profile store locked itself mid-migration. We can't finish cutting over shards 4–7 until it's open, so the release train is paused. Ops approved an emergency unseal this afternoon. For the cutover runbook, the recovery passphrase goes right below.

recovery phrase for yahig-bageg: praael-silys-druax